Alright, seeing as no one is jumping in on this I might as well be one of the first to post in this thread. The B.O.W. I've always had a soft spot for in my black heart have been the Hunters. With the exception of what REDA did to their look, most of them have really proven themselves horrorific monsters. So with that in mind, I created a Hunter for Raccoon City Eternal Damnation, an RPG that Kali and I founded so many years ago.

It was created in Antartica and is known as the Hunter Omega or "Artic Hunter". The basics of this Hunter are pretty standard. It maintains MOST of the actual physical traits of the standard Hunter, you can pretty much imagine the body type. Unlike the others, this Hunter is pale white in color and has a slightly elongated head. Atop this head are pink scales, each varying in size, but far larger then it's normal body scales. When under the thick ice, these pink scales heat up, turning red, which in turn melts the ice, allowing the Hunter to burrow through the packed snow and ice, creating a network of elaborate caverns that would no doubt serve as a means of tracking it's prey.

Fave BOW? Zombies.

Every RE game tries to throw in something that'll scare you surprise you, or just irritate the hell out of you. The lamest are usually the animals (zombie sharks, for F***'s sake.) like the snake in RE1 and the alligator in RE2.

The zombies, on the other hand, consistently surprise, disgust and scare. Just when you get blase about zigzagging through a crowd of the deadheads, one of them will burst out of a burning patrol car and go for your legs.

Or, in the classic example, you'll be reading an increasingly disturbing diary and they'll leap out at you from behind. A simple trick, but effective.

The zombies seem versatile in a way that the larger BOWs aren't. Perhaps the designers are forced to use the bogstandard zombie in innovative ways whereas the other BOWs are expected to be interesting enough in themselves.


Having said that, I love the spiders. Poison spraying bastards.
